Output 3dc91eb1667f980010b8294a5ac2c7482d1493d7d6bd1d356a3a601c1df23e2a:1

value
8787440
script pubkey
OP_0 OP_PUSHBYTES_20 0e9e0a7e689bb1ea42c4335438e5e7987d43677d
address
ltc1qp60q5lngnwc75skyxd2r3e08np75xemajn0mkj
transaction
3dc91eb1667f980010b8294a5ac2c7482d1493d7d6bd1d356a3a601c1df23e2a
spent
true